    Graphic Designer (Still and Motion Graphics)

    JOB SUMMARY:

    A leading Digital Marketing Solutions provider based in the U.S seeks the service of a Graphic Designer (Still and Motion Graphics) who will be responsible for working on creating briefs and making them brief come to life by working with the creative team to produce work of a quality that is above and beyond the competition.

    JOB TYPE: Remote

    R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Work as part of the Creative Execution team to deliver impeccably executed, conversion-focused, motion/graphic design assets, to drive the best quality results for your portfolio of clients.
    • Work on open briefs, alongside Creative Strategists and Copywriters, to transform client-approved creative concepts into brand new campaign assets for advertising campaigns on channels such as Facebook and Google.
    • Work closely with Paid Search and Paid Social Specialists to produce iterations of best-performing assets on Paid Search and Paid Social channels, in order to continually maintain and improve campaign performance.
    • Design each creative to suit each brand and user segment - from funny and provocative to austere and sophisticated.
    • Responsible for ensuring the highest quality of design, every time.
    • Spare working hours will be put into developing your design skills, support ad hoc design projects (such as landing page builds, email design, internal branding, whitepaper design, etc.) and work on projects to help improve the department.

    GENERAL REQUIREMENTS, SKILLS, AND COMPETENCIES:

    • A strong design portfolio demonstrating digital design across various customer touchpoints.
    • Experience working on motion and graphic designs for social media and paid search advertising.
    • Expert use of Photoshop and Illustrator (Mac-based).
    • Strong experience working with animated GIFs and videos, After Effects skills are a must.
    • Great sense of design and composition, with a strong eye for layout, ability to understand and follow brand guidelines, and strong typographic skills.
    • Strong organizational and multitasking skills - ability to respond to changes quickly, work at pace, prioritize workload effectively and manage deadlines.
    • Understanding of how to pitch ideas with sketches, wireframes, and mock-ups.
    • Interest in growth and digital marketing.
    • High Emotional IQ - ability to deliver tough feedback in a constructive manner.
    • Team Player - propensity to make decisions that are for the good of the group
    • A fast learner - the creative world is constantly changing. We’re looking for people who are curious, want to learn, and work on what they don’t know
    • Owning it - whether it’s something you're really proud of or something you’d rather forget (we all make mistakes). We want to be a place where we win together, lose together - and that starts with each of us taking responsibility for delivering the best we can.
